4000 people receive Ramadan packages

Written by on 26 May 2019

The Emirates Red Crescent (ERC) has distributed Ramadan supplies to 4,000 people belonging to 731 low-income families in Ras Al Khaimah. Every family was given a gift shopping voucher that is redeemable at certain outlets across the country. The distributed vouchers worth Dh500,000 cover the basic food needs of disadvantaged families over the holy month. […]
